D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
State-Driven Shopping Cart with Srvra-Sync

State-Driven Shopping Cart with Srvra-Sync

1
Comments
5 min read
The journey-Confused❌Organized✔️

The journey-Confused❌Organized✔️

Comments
2 min read
How to Retrieve User Country from IP Address

How to Retrieve User Country from IP Address

3
Comments 1
4 min read
I love slots, do you ?

I love slots, do you ?

1
Comments 1
5 min read
7+ Crazy Free Web Developer Tools for Faster and Smarter Coding in 2025

7+ Crazy Free Web Developer Tools for Faster and Smarter Coding in 2025

1
Comments
1 min read
Fetching a Remote Branch to the Local Repository in Git

Fetching a Remote Branch to the Local Repository in Git

Comments
2 min read
How to Implement ReBAC & ABAC in Next.js with Strapi & Permit.io

How to Implement ReBAC & ABAC in Next.js with Strapi & Permit.io

1
Comments
19 min read
Mastering Date & Time Manipulation in JavaScript (Node.js)

Mastering Date & Time Manipulation in JavaScript (Node.js)

2
Comments
3 min read
Understanding JSX and Rendering in Next.js

Understanding JSX and Rendering in Next.js

2
Comments
3 min read
How to Clone: A Complete Guide

How to Clone: A Complete Guide

Comments
3 min read
How to Add a Dark Mode Toggle in Angular

How to Add a Dark Mode Toggle in Angular

Comments
1 min read
Choosing the Right CSS Approach for Your React Application

Choosing the Right CSS Approach for Your React Application

Comments 1
2 min read
AI Code Generator : The Best Free AI Code Generators

AI Code Generator : The Best Free AI Code Generators

Comments
11 min read
🚀 Excited to Share: Verseify – A Full-Stack Blogging Platform!

🚀 Excited to Share: Verseify – A Full-Stack Blogging Platform!

1
Comments 1
2 min read
Debugging with Source Maps: A Comprehensive Guide

Debugging with Source Maps: A Comprehensive Guide

32
Comments 8
8 min read
Я наконец понял, что такое монады (и ты сейчас тоже поймёшь)

Я наконец понял, что такое монады (и ты сейчас тоже поймёшь)

1
Comments
2 min read
A Deep Dive into Fuse.js: Advanced Use Cases and Benchmarking

A Deep Dive into Fuse.js: Advanced Use Cases and Benchmarking

1
Comments
4 min read
How to add new markdown cells using python

How to add new markdown cells using python

Comments
1 min read
🧠 Understanding React Hooks – The Modern Way to Write React

🧠 Understanding React Hooks – The Modern Way to Write React

2
Comments
3 min read
14 AI APIs Every Developer Should Know in 2025

14 AI APIs Every Developer Should Know in 2025

55
Comments 10
4 min read
Review of an interview with the author of TypeScript about porting it to Go

Review of an interview with the author of TypeScript about porting it to Go

3
Comments 3
4 min read
startTimingTracking in react-scan source code

startTimingTracking in react-scan source code

Comments
4 min read
Daily JavaScript Challenge #JS-114: Pair Swap In an Array

Daily JavaScript Challenge #JS-114: Pair Swap In an Array

7
Comments
1 min read
🚀 60 Fresh GitHub Repos You’ve Never Seen!

🚀 60 Fresh GitHub Repos You’ve Never Seen!

59
Comments
25 min read
📢 Getting Started with Victory Native in React Native 🚀

📢 Getting Started with Victory Native in React Native 🚀

6
Comments
2 min read
loading...